102 Referendum period.U.K.
This section has no associated Explanatory Notes

(1)For the purposes of this Part the referendum period for any referendum to which this Part applies shall be determined in accordance with this section.

(2)In the case of a referendum held in accordance with Schedule 1 to the M1Northern Ireland Act 1998, the referendum period—

(a)begins with the date when the draft of an order under that Schedule is laid before Parliament for approval by each House in accordance with section 96(2) of that Act; and

(b)ends with the date of the poll.

(3)In the case of a referendum held in pursuance of any provision made by or under any other Act, the referendum period shall (subject to subsections (4) and (5)) be such period as is provided for by or under that Act.

(4)In the case of a referendum to which an order under section 101(4) applies, the referendum period shall be such period (not exceeding six months) as may be specified in the order.

(5)If (apart from this subsection) the referendum period in a case within subsection (4) would end after the date of the poll, it shall instead end on that date.
